美文网首页
centos系统查看软件安装路径-卸载应用

centos系统查看软件安装路径-卸载应用

作者: yichen_china | 来源:发表于2018-12-19 09:47 被阅读7次

查看

查看软件是否安装。首先我们需要查看软件是否已经安装,或者说查看安装的软件包名称。如查找是否安装mysql

命令 说明
rpm -qa 查看所有的已安装软件名称
rpm -ql 软件名称 就可以显示软件的安装路径。-l 显示软件包中的文件列表-c 显示配置文件列表,rpm -qa | grep -i mysql
rpm -qa | grep mysql 列出所有安装的Jenkins
rpm -q | grep mysql 软件是否安装;例如:jenkins是否安装
rpm -ql mysql 列出软件包安装的文件
rpm -qal | grep mysql 查看mysql所有安装包的文件存储位置

获得软件包相关的信息用rpm -q,q表示查询query,后面可以跟其他选项。
a 表示all,在所有包中执行查询

卸载应用

需要看你的软件包格式:
如果你带有yum,可以直接yum remove xxx
如果是rpm包,rpm -e xxx
tar包的话需要你直接删除该文件或者make uninstall xxx
常见的就这三种

yum卸载程序包

命令 说明
yum update tree 升级程序包
yum remove tree 或 yum erase tree 卸载程序包
yum info tree 查看程序包信息
sudo find / -name nginx* 查查文件
sudo rm -rf file nginx 根据查找出来的文件逐个删除
rpm -qa | grep php 查找机器上已经安装的php相关包
rpm -qa | grep -i mysql --查看系统之前是否已安装MySQL。 一定要加 -i
rpm -e php-fpm-5.3.3-22.el6.x86_64 根据查找出的包依次删除
rpm -e --nodeps php-fpm-5.3.3-22.el6.x86_64 强力删除
find / -name mysql 全盘查找同名文件 查找相似的文件夹或文件
rm -rf /var/lib/mysql 删除文件夹或目录 根据查找出的文件路径依次删除
which nginx which指令会在环境变量$PATH设置的目录里查找符合条件的文件

yum默认安装程序

步骤 命令 说明
1 yum update 安装应用之前先更新一下yum
2 yum install XXXX 根据需要安装

yum自定义安装路径/usr/local

步骤 命令 说明
1 yum update 安装应用之前先更新一下yum
2 mkdir /usr/local/nginx 为应用创建目录
3 yum -c /etc/yum.conf --installroot=/usr/local/nginx --releasever=/ install nginx 安装到自定义路径
4 /usr/local/nginx/usr/sbin/nginx -v 查看应用版本号
5 rpm -qa | grep nginx 列出所有安装的nginx

相关文章

网友评论

      本文标题:centos系统查看软件安装路径-卸载应用

      本文链接:https://www.haomeiwen.com/subject/ucydkqtx.html